Description

Parietal margin of the greater wing of the sphenoid forms a serrated, bevelled suture line at the superolateral aspect of the sphenoid, where it meets the anteroinferior edge of the parietal bone at the pterion. Along this superior border, the greater wing lies inferior to the parietal squama, posterior to the frontal bone, and anterior to the squamous part of the temporal bone, creating the four-bone junction classically used as a surface landmark. The contour of the margin tracks laterally toward the sphenoid’s temporal surface, with the suture teeth interdigitating in a pattern typical of cranial vault articulations rather than the smoother margins seen around the orbit. Small adjacent portions of the sphenoid crest and the root of the zygomatic process of the temporal bone may be appreciated as nearby reference points. Bone only. Pterion anatomy is not trivia. A blow to the thin bone at this junction can fracture the greater wing and tear the anterior division of the middle meningeal artery as it courses deep to the pterion, producing an epidural hematoma with rapid neurologic deterioration. For neurosurgeons planning a pterional craniotomy, the parietal margin of the greater wing helps define the superior extent of the sphenoid component of the bone flap and the relationship of the sphenoid ridge to the lateral fissure region.
